"Farm tractor," "motor home," "truck," and "truck tractor" defined
Official statutory text
(a) "Farm tractor" means every motor vehicle designed and used primarily as a farm implement, for drawing plows, mowing machines, and other implements of husbandry. (b) "Motor home" has the same meaning as defined in § 55-28-102 . (c) "Truck" means every motor vehicle designed, used, or maintained primarily for the transportation of property. (d) "Truck tractor" means every motor vehicle designed and used primarily for drawing other vehicles and not so constructed as to carry a load other than a part of the weight of the vehicle and load so drawn. Amended by 2016 Tenn. Acts, ch. 781, s 1, eff. 1/1/2017. Acts 1951, ch. 70, § 3 (Williams, § 5538.103); 1974, ch. 525, § 1; T.C.A. (orig. ed.), § 59-104.
